Context: Ardenfell line margins slipped three points over two quarters. Drivers: input steel costs, aggressive discounting at the Westmoor branch, and a stale price book. Proposal: uplift list prices four percent, tighten discount authority to regional level, sunset the two lowest-margin SKUs. Risk: volume loss at Halverton accounts, estimated under two percent. Decision requested at Thursday's review. Modelling assumptions are in the appendix pack. The commercial reasoning leadership wants kept close is noted directly below.

board note of tajop-yajof: The finance team signed off on a budget of $77.6 million for Project Pramir.

## Environments: vendored fonts

The Brindlewood rendering service vendors all third-party fonts rather than fetching them at build time, because the staging environment has no outbound network access and font upstreams have broken our builds twice. Licensed font files live in the assets repository and are checked for integrity during deploy; never add a font by URL. Each environment pins its own font manifest revision. The staging environment currently runs with the following configuration values.

settings of bahip-hahip:
[wenath]
host = wenath.lumiclabs.corp
user = wenath_svc
database = wenath_prod

## Runbook: Account Recovery After the N+1 Patch — Grovelink API

So, the GraphQL N+1 fix added a dataloader cache that occasionally holds stale auth records. If a user reports being locked out right after the deploy, flush the loader cache and retry their login — that clears it nine times out of ten. Stubborn cases need a manual account restore through the admin CLI. The CLI will ask for the current recovery passphrase, which you'll find right below.

strongbox words: oliael-gilax-lamael

Subject: On-call handover — Pixvault image cache leak

Hi,

Handing over the Pixvault issue. The thumbnail cache on the render nodes leaks roughly 300 MB per hour under sustained load; we've been restarting the worker pool every six hours as a stopgap. Heap dumps are in the shared incident folder. The suspect is the decoder retaining buffers after eviction — a fix is in review. If restarts stop holding, page the cache team at the address below.

alerts address for kafof-bagag: kasael@olvarqdyn.corp